Transaction 34ebee791ce977ecc18e86ffa5c1e522b78aa75af6f44e2d0a14e45640a4ba30
1 Input
2 Outputs
- 34ebee791ce977ecc18e86ffa5c1e522b78aa75af6f44e2d0a14e45640a4ba30:0
- 34ebee791ce977ecc18e86ffa5c1e522b78aa75af6f44e2d0a14e45640a4ba30:1
value 3127888
address 3CgMfYD17SYP7ddhUDrbpMUEabymcaFjH5
value 17058092
address 33BskyTkGch9pxgZdwWoDy5Ypm7owgM2Fz